Output 95fad3277fdf1223a331c27ebdd04b4adeb2b94a83d8dc3456976cd8db374704:25

value
1118639
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e562dd167f5247fe72a9a6298fab36d78633bb5d OP_EQUAL
address
3Nbu6dxQcrCyu92vy1N4mpxzxh69F8aBVH
transaction
95fad3277fdf1223a331c27ebdd04b4adeb2b94a83d8dc3456976cd8db374704
spent
true